Position Description
DESCRIPTION
The Consulting Manager will report to the Director of Consulting and is responsible for leading KAGR consulting teams to deliver successful projects to clients in the professional and collegiate sports and live entertainment verticals. Using data analysis, system and business process improvement methodologies, and project management skills, the Manager will lead the delivery of impactful and actionable consulting services across a range of project types. D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
1. Consulting Team Leader
Responsible for overseeing major strategic consulting projects for KAGR clients
Lead work planning and analysis for client-facing strategic projects; such projects may include customer marketing strategy, retail & sales strategy and analysis, and technology assessment & go-forward strategy for clients across the sports and entertainment space
Oversee teams of 2-6 Consultants and Analysts across multiple client workstreams as part of large strategic client engagements; work may include overseeing multiple teams across varying clients
Lead creation of initial strategic hypotheses, and refine them over time as new data become available
Direct the research, analysis, and creation of deliverable materials for KAGR clients
Manage the growth and development of multiple employees at varying levels of the Consulting team
2. Client Relationship Management and Deliverables
Responsible for leading multiple client relationships, including day-to-day client work, and final client delivery
Synthesize workstream findings to identify key points for executive-level client delivery
Balance leadership of multiple case teams across different clients and workstreams
Provide ongoing point of contact for senior level client teams
Deliver client presentations for major strategy projects
3. Internal KAGR Consulting Strategy
Assist Director of Strategy & Consulting Services with management of Consulting teams resource needs
Conduct internal strategy projects to improve KAGRs overall client offerings across both Consulting and Technology services
4. Lead additional strategic projects as business dictates
5. Special projects and assignments as business dictates

Desired Qualifications
At least 4 years of experience in a leading Management Consulting, Technology, or Sports setting
Bachelor's degree required, MBA from a leading institution strongly preferred
Experience managing individuals or projects is required
Strong strategic analysis skills required
Outstanding organizational skills and attention to detail is required
Strong written and verbal communication skills, and excellent interpersonal skills
Must be team-oriented and coachable
Must be willing to take on multiple, frequently changing roles within a high-growth, data-oriented startup environment
